In the heart of any Spanish city, there's a plaza filled with countless tapas restaurants. The menus hardly vary from place to place — everyone offers their version of classics such as gambas al ajilo, patatas bravas, or tortilla Española. That's why places like Casa Balbino, located in the Southern city of Sanlúcar de Barrameda, are a dime a dozen.

A housewarming party is similar to an open house in that guests will stop by at random times. Instead of slaving over the stove, serve a simple menu of Spanish style tapas that are delicious warm, cold, or at room temperature. Start by putting together a large antipasto platter with your favorite cheese, crackers, marinated vegetables, and charcuterie.

Just because you're eating out does not mean you need to conform to eating the oversized entrées. One thing that I often do when I am eating out is order from the starters/appetizers on the menu. Not only are the portions way smaller, but I am also able to get a taste of more foods than just one giant helping of the same meal.
